Delivered in batches between 1948 and 1968, the V Class lead the dieselisation of the TGR's fleet until their retirement in 1987. Built from a standard design by Vulcan Foundry, under license from Drewry Car Co., the first batch of four was delivered in 1948 and almost identical to the British Rail Class 04 design. Two further units were delivered from the UK in 1951 and again in 1955, while a further four were built at the TGR's Launceston Workshops between 1959 and 1968.

Title | Value |
---|---|
Introduced | 1948 |
Wheel arrangement | 0-6-0 |
Manufactured by | Vulcan Foundry - Newton-le-Willows |
Traction type | Diesel-Mechanical |
Number in database | 13 |
Length | 6.8m |
Weight | 25.6t |
Tractive effort | 77kN (start), 67kN (continuous) |
Axle load | 25.6t |
